    Lock Keys The keyboard has three lock keys which the user can toggle on and off. Table 1-9. Lock Keys Lock key Caps Lock When on, all alphabetic characters are in uppercase. Num Lock Off by default. When On, internal keyboard acts as numeric key padlock. If an external keyboard or keypad is present, the Num Lock will have the following definitions: When On, the system boots with external keyboard/keypad Num Lock...

  • Page 58: Removing Bios Passwords

    Removing BIOS Passwords To clear User or Supervisor passwords, open the DIMM door and use a metal instrument to short the RTCRST# point. Figure 2-20. CMOS Jumper Figure 2-21. CMOS Jumper 2-18 System Utilities...

  • Page 65: Removing The Battery Pack

    Removing the Battery Pack 1. Turn the computer over. 2. Slide the battery lock/unlock latch to the unlock position. Figure 3-3. Battery Pack 3. Slide and hold the battery release latch to the release position (1), then slide out the battery pack from the main unit (2).

  • Page 88 Removing CPU module 1. Remove 6screws (M2*3.5L)onHeat sinkand remove the Heat sinkaway. Figure 3-46. CPU MODULE Figure 3-47. CPU MODULE 2.Turn the non-removable screw here 180 degrees counter-clockwise to loosen the CPU. Squeeze the vacuum handling pump on the CPU and use it to lift the CPU away. 3-28...

  • Page 154: Bios Recovery By Crisis Disk

    BIOS Recovery by Crisis Disk BIOS Recovery Boot Block BIOS Recovery Boot Block is a special block of BIOS, used to boot the system with minimum BIOS initialization. Users can enable this feature to restore the BIOS firmware once the previous BIOS flashing process failed.
